Extended Data Fig. 10: ALR1S696/698 phosphorylation synergize with Al binding.

(a,b) Pull-down assay of the interaction between BAK1KD and ALR1 variants (ALR1CD, ALR1CD-S2A, ALR1CD-S2AC4A, ALR1CD-S2D and ALR1CD-S2DC4A) under 100 nM Al treatments (in binding buffer). GST-tagged ALR1 variants were used as the baits, GST was used as the control, and TF-tagged BAK1KD was used as the prey. (c, d) Pull-down assay of the interaction between RbohDN and ALR1 variants (ALR1CD, ALR1CD-S2A, ALR1CD-S2AC4A, ALR1CD-S2D and ALR1CD-S2DC4A). GST-tagged ALR1 variants were used as the baits, GST was used as the control, and TF-tagged RbohDN was used as the prey. (e, f) Inter-phosphorylation of ALR1CD variants (ALR1CD, ALR1CD-C4A, ALR1CD-S2A, ALR1CD-S2AC4A, ALR1CD-S2D and ALR1CD-S2DC4A, TF-tagged) and BAK1KD (GST-tagged) with or without 100 nM Al treatments in vitro. (g, h) Phosphorylation of the recombinant N-terminal of RbohD (RbohDN) by the ALR1 variants (ALR1CD, ALR1CD-C4A, ALR1CD-S2A, ALR1CD-S2AC4A, ALR1CD-S2D and ALR1CD-S2DC4A) in an pS39-dependent in vitro phosphorylation assay with or without 100 nM Al treatments. CBS indicates coomassie blue staining. All experiments were repeated at least three independent times with similar results.
